The Ultimate Guide To ios app development service

Studies of stolen company facts display how immediately company and personal facts can tumble into the incorrect fingers. Knowledge theft is not simply the loss of private data, but would make firms liable to assault and blackmail.[33]

The Formal US Military apple iphone application offers the service's know-how news, updates and media in a single put

Particularly when workforce "provide your very own product", mobile applications could be a major security hazard for firms, simply because they transfer unprotected delicate data to the online world without expertise and consent in the buyers.

Mobile person interface (UI) Structure can also be vital. Mobile UI considers constraints and contexts, screen, input and mobility as outlines for design and style. The consumer is usually the main target of conversation with their product, as well as interface involves parts of equally hardware and software program. Person enter permits the consumers to manipulate a system, and unit's output enables the procedure to indicate the results with the people' manipulation.

The Electronic AppWrapper was the primary electronic distribution service to collectively provide encryption and buying electronically[31]

In 2009, technology columnist David Pogue explained that newer smartphones can be nicknamed "app telephones" to distinguish them from previously considerably less-subtle smartphones.

Qualified mobile application administration allows businesses shield their information. One selection for securing company details is application wrapping. But there also are some disadvantages like copyright infringement or even the lack of warranty rights. Functionality, productiveness and consumer practical experience are especially constrained below application wrapping. The guidelines of a wrapped application can't be transformed. If necessary, it has to be recreated from scratch, incorporating Price tag.[34] An application wrapper is usually a mobile app produced wholly from an existing website or System,[35] with couple or no adjustments made for the fundamental application.

Mobile UI layout constraints consist of confined awareness and variety things, like a mobile machine's monitor dimensions for a consumer's hand. Mobile UI contexts signal cues from consumer activity, which include locale and scheduling which might be proven from consumer interactions inside of a mobile application. Over-all, mobile UI style's intention is primarily for an understandable, user-pleasant interface.

Conversational interfaces display the computer interface and current interactions via textual content instead of graphic elements. They emulate discussions with genuine people.[12] There are 2 primary types of conversational interfaces: voice assistants (much like the Amazon Echo) and chatbots.[12]

The "wrapper" is basically a whole new administration layer that allows builders to create utilization policies appropriate for application use.[35] Samples of these insurance policies involve whether or not authentication is required, permitting data to be saved on the machine, and enabling/disabling file click this site sharing involving buyers.[36] Since most app wrappers are often Web sites initial, they normally will not align with iOS or Android Developer rules.

This features is supported by a mix of middleware components together with mobile application servers, Mobile Backend for a service (MBaaS), and SOA infrastructure.

Some pre-put in apps could be removed by an ordinary uninstall process, Consequently leaving extra storage space for wished-for kinds. In which the software package will not enable this, some products could be rooted to remove the undesired apps.

Microsoft Retail outlet (formerly generally known as the Home windows Retail outlet) was released by Microsoft in 2012 for its Home windows 8 and Home windows RT platforms. When it might also have listings for regular desktop systems Accredited for compatibility with Home windows 8, it is actually largely used to distribute "Home windows Keep applications"—that are principally constructed to be used on tablets as well as other contact-dependent products (but can however be utilized which has a keyboard and mouse, and on desktop desktops and laptops).[23][24] Many others

A mobile app or mobile application is a computer software created to run on the mobile device for instance a mobile phone/tablet or check out.

Emulators deliver a cheap way to check applications on mobile phones to which developers might not have Bodily obtain.[citation essential]

Mobile applications frequently stand in distinction to desktop applications which run on desktop personal computers, and with Internet applications which run in mobile Internet browsers as an alternative to right around the mobile gadget.

Containerization is really an alternate BYOD security solution. Rather then controlling an workers full machine, containerization applications produce isolated and safe pockets individual from all individual facts. Corporation Charge of the system only extends to that separate container.[32] App wrapping vs. native app administration

Mobile application administration (MAM) describes software program and services responsible for provisioning and controlling usage of internally formulated and commercially obtainable mobile applications Utilized in company configurations. The method is supposed to off-set the security danger of a Convey Your own personal Unit (BYOD) operate approach. When an employee provides a personal product into an company environment, mobile application administration permits the corporate IT staff members to transfer essential applications, Regulate entry to small business facts, and remove locally cached company knowledge from the product whether it is missing, or when its proprietor now not is effective with the business.

Mobile application development calls for the use of specialized built-in development environments. Mobile applications are very first examined within the development setting utilizing emulators and later subjected to subject tests.

Acquiring applications for mobile devices calls for looking at the constraints and features of these products. Mobile equipment run on battery and possess fewer effective processors than particular computer systems and even have a lot more functions like locale detection and cameras.

Apps can also be mounted manually, as an example by jogging an Android application deal on Android products.

Builders even have to contemplate a big selection of screen dimensions, hardware requirements and configurations on account of extreme Competitiveness in mobile computer software and alterations within Each individual of the platforms (Despite the fact that these issues can be defeat with mobile machine detection).

In 2014 govt regulatory companies began striving to regulate and curate applications, notably medical apps.[four] Some companies offer apps as a substitute strategy to provide written content with specific positive aspects around an Formal Internet site.

Leave a Reply

Your email address will not be published. Required fields are marked *